微机总线与标准

上传人:汽*** 文档编号:590542118 上传时间:2024-09-14 格式:PPT 页数:49 大小:494.52KB
返回 下载 相关 举报
微机总线与标准_第1页
第1页 / 共49页
微机总线与标准_第2页
第2页 / 共49页
微机总线与标准_第3页
第3页 / 共49页
微机总线与标准_第4页
第4页 / 共49页
微机总线与标准_第5页
第5页 / 共49页
点击查看更多>>
资源描述

《微机总线与标准》由会员分享,可在线阅读,更多相关《微机总线与标准(49页珍藏版)》请在金锄头文库上搜索。

1、第第4章章微机总线与标准计算机教学实验中心计算机教学实验中心1主要内容掌握:掌握:n总线的基本概念和分类;总线的基本概念和分类;n总线的系统结构总线的系统结构n总线的主要功能及原理;总线的主要功能及原理;n常用系统总线标准;常用系统总线标准;n通用串行总线(通用串行总线(USB)24.14.1 总线的基本概念n总线概念;总线概念;n总线分类及其特点总线分类及其特点3总线的一般概念n总线总线是是一组导线和相关的控制、驱动电路一组导线和相关的控制、驱动电路的的集合。集合。n总线是计算机系统各部件之间传输总线是计算机系统各部件之间传输地址地址、数据数据和和控制信息控制信息的的通道。通道。n任一时刻,

2、只能有一个部件任一时刻,只能有一个部件/ /设备通过总线设备通过总线发送数据,其他部件只能处于接收状态。发送数据,其他部件只能处于接收状态。4总线的分类及特点n按传送信息的类型划分按传送信息的类型划分n数据总线(数据总线(Data Bus,DB)n传输数据信息,双向三态n其宽度决定了其数据传输能力n例如,ISA总线为16位,PCI总线为32/64位n地址总线(地址总线(Address Bus,AB)n传输地址信息,单向三态n其宽度决定了微机系统的寻址能力n例如,ISA为24位,可寻址16MB;PCI为32/64位,可寻址4GB/224TBn控制总线(控制总线(Control Bus,CB)n传

3、输控制信号、时序信号和状态信号n特点各异:三态、入/出/双向等特性均不相同 5总线的分类及特点(续)n按总线的层次结构按总线的层次结构nCPU总线总线/前端总线(前端总线(FSB)n直接由直接由CPU引脚引出的总线,例如,引脚引出的总线,例如,P4 CPU与与GMCH(北桥)(北桥)之间的总线之间的总线n局部总线(只出现在局部总线(只出现在80386以后的微机系统中)以后的微机系统中)nCPU总线与系统总线之间的总线总线与系统总线之间的总线n它一侧通过北桥与它一侧通过北桥与CPU总线连接,另一侧通过南桥与系统总总线连接,另一侧通过南桥与系统总线连接,例如线连接,例如PCI总线总线n系统总线系统

4、总线n与总线扩展槽连接的总线,如与总线扩展槽连接的总线,如ISA和和EISA总线总线n外部总线外部总线n主机与外设之间的总线,如主机与外设之间的总线,如USB和和IEEE1394n其他其他nAGP,专用视频接口,专用于显卡与内存之间的数据传输,专用视频接口,专用于显卡与内存之间的数据传输nSCSI,标准的设备接口,可连接,标准的设备接口,可连接15台外设台外设nIDE/EIDE,外部存储设备接口,每个接口可连接,外部存储设备接口,每个接口可连接2台设备台设备64.24.2 总线的结构n系统各部件与总线的连接方式系统各部件与总线的连接方式 单总线结构单总线结构 双总线结构双总线结构 多总线结构多

5、总线结构7单总线结构CPU M M I/O I/O I/On缺点:高速的存储器与低速的缺点:高速的存储器与低速的I/O接口竞争总线,影接口竞争总线,影响了存储器的读写速度响了存储器的读写速度8双总线结构n面向面向CPU的双总线结构的双总线结构CPU M I/O I/O I/On缺点:存储器与缺点:存储器与I/O设备的数据传输必须通过设备的数据传输必须通过CPU9双总线结构n面向存储器的双总线结构面向存储器的双总线结构CPU M I/O I/O I/O10多总线结构n系统中拥有两个以上的总线系统中拥有两个以上的总线114.34.3 总线的基本功能n数据传送控制数据传送控制n仲裁控制仲裁控制n数据

6、校验与纠错数据校验与纠错n隔离与驱动隔离与驱动12一、总线传送控制n同步方式同步方式n收、发双方严格地按统一的基准时钟信号执行相应的动作n不适合于在同一系统中既有高速部件又有低速部件的环境nPCI总线属于同步方式总线n异步方式异步方式n传输过程无需统一时钟的同步,用“请求”和“应答”信号来协调n传输速度慢n半同步方式半同步方式n总体上仍是同步方式(使用基准时钟),传输操作与时钟同步n设置“等待”状态线,在无法按时完成操作时,用此状态线强制对方延长一个或多个时钟周期nISA总线即属于半同步方式总线13同步方式的时序地址地址数据数据时钟时钟总线周期总线周期总线周期总线周期时钟周期时钟周期14异步方

7、式的时序地址地址/数据数据(发送方发送方)请求请求(接收方接收方)应答应答15半同步方式的时序地址地址数据数据时钟时钟就绪就绪等待一个时钟周期等待一个时钟周期16二、总线的仲裁控制n多个设备都要使用总线时,决定由哪个设备使多个设备都要使用总线时,决定由哪个设备使用总线的方法。用总线的方法。n80x86微机中采用的是独立请求方式微机中采用的是独立请求方式链式查询方式链式查询方式独立请求方式独立请求方式17三、总线隔离与驱动n不操作时把功能部件与总线隔离不操作时把功能部件与总线隔离n同一时刻只能有一个部件发送数据到总线上n提供驱动能力提供驱动能力n数据发送方必须提供足够的电流以驱动多个部件n提供锁

8、存能力提供锁存能力n 信息缓存和信息分离18总线电路中常用的芯片n三态总线驱动器三态总线驱动器n驱动、隔离n单向、双向n锁存器锁存器n信息缓存(有些同时具有总线驱动能力)n信息分离(如地址与数据的分离)19三态总线驱动器输入输入输出输出OE输入输入输出输出OE输入输入输出输出OE输入输入输出输出OE20典型总线驱动器芯片n8286 / 74LS245 8双向总线驱动器双向总线驱动器n内部包含8个双向三态门828674LS245A0A1A2A3A4A5A6A7OEB0B1B2B3B4B5B6B7TnOE:输出允许。n T: 方向。 T=0,BA;T=1,AB21典型总线驱动器芯片n74LS244

9、 8总线驱动器n内部包含8个单向三态门,分为两组分别控制74LS244E1E21A11A21A31A42A12A22A32A41Y11Y21Y31Y42Y12Y22Y32Y41组输出组输出2组输出组输出1组输入组输入2组输入组输入22锁存器DCPQQCP D Q Q 0 0 1 1 1 0DCPQOEOCP D Q 0 0 1 1ISTB23典型锁存器芯片n8282 / 74LS373 具有三态正相输出的锁存器具有三态正相输出的锁存器n内部包含8个D触发器828274LS3738D锁存器锁存器DI0DI1DI2DI3DI4DI5DI6DI7STBDO0DO1DO2DO3DO4DO5DO6DO7

10、OE24四、总线的主要性能指标n总线带宽(总线带宽(B/S):每秒可传送的字节数每秒可传送的字节数n总线位宽(总线位宽(bit):): 一次传送的数据位数一次传送的数据位数n工作频率(工作频率(MHz)n总线带宽总线带宽=(总线位宽(总线位宽/8)工作频率工作频率例1:P4 CPU的FSB频率为400MHz或800MHz,位宽为64bit。 FSB带宽:40064/8=3.2GB/s 或 80064/8=6.4GB/s例2:PCI总线的频率为33.3MHz,位宽为32bit或64bit。 PCI带宽:33.332/8=133MB/s 或 33.364/8=266MB/s254.44.4 常用系

11、统总线及外部总线n常用系统总线标准常用系统总线标准nISA(工业标准体系总线)nIndustry Standard ArchitecturenPCI(外围部件互连总线)nPeripheral Component Interconnectn常用系统接口标准常用系统接口标准nAGP(加速图形接口)nAccelerated Graphics PortnIDE(集成设备接口),又称ATA接口nIntegrated Device ElectronicsnSCSI(小型计算机系统接口)nSmall Computer System Interface n外部总线外部总线nUSB(通用串行总线)nIEEE 1

12、394(高性能串行总线)26一、ISA总线n主要特性主要特性n16位数据线(早期的为8位,已被淘汰)n24位地址线(可寻址16MB存储器)n时钟频率8MHzn数据传输率16MB/sn提供11个中断请求输入n提供7个DMA通道n用于80286PIII(个别P4微机也支持)27ISA总线插槽n外形见外形见P121,共,共98个引线个引线n主要引线信号:主要引线信号:nSA0SA19(锁存的),LA17LA23(非锁存的)(地址)nSD0SD15(数据)nSBHE(高字节允许)nMEMR、MEMWnIOR、IOW nAEN(地址允许,1表示处于DMA控制周期)nIRQ3IRQ7、IRQ9IRQ11、

13、IRQ14、IRQ15 nDRQ0DRQ3、DRQ5DRQ7nDACK0DACK3、DACK5DACK7 注:注:ISA总线的总线的DMA操作和操作和I/O操作使用相同的地址线、数据线和操作使用相同的地址线、数据线和I/O读写控制线读写控制线(IOR和和IOW),所以),所以AEN应参加应参加I/O地址译码。地址译码。28简单的ISA总线接口(输入接口)D7-D0D7-D0A/D转换器转换器模拟量输入STARTREADY数字量输出INE1 E21Y2Y1A2A74LS244CBAG1G2AG2BY0Y1Y2Y3Y4Y5Y6Y774LS1381100 0000 0000 0000B 1100 0

14、000 0010B转换结束启动转换D0C000H 读数据读数据C001H 启动转换启动转换C002H 读转换状态读转换状态A2A1A01A13-A3&A15A14AENIORISA总总线线29简单的ISA总线接口(输出接口)驱动驱动电路电路D7-D0CBAG1G2AG2BY0Y1Y2Y3Y4Y5Y6Y774LS138A2A1A01A13-A3&A15A14AENIOWISA总总线线STBOE74LS373DI7DI0DO7 DO0发光发光器件器件组合组合C000H 改变灯光图案样式改变灯光图案样式选通选通30二、PCI总线n独立于微处理器;独立于微处理器;n支持即插即用功能;支持即插即用功能;

15、n通过通过PCI桥与桥与CPU连接(北桥)连接(北桥)n总线宽度:总线宽度:32/64位;位;n工作频率:工作频率:33.3MHz/66.6MHzn传送速率:传送速率:n32位PCI总线:133MB/s,266MB/sn64位PCI总线:266MB/s,533MB/s PCI总总线体系线体系31PCI总线插槽n外形见外形见P124,共,共62根引线(根引线(64位位PCI有有94根)根)n包括:包括:n系统接口信号(时钟、复位等)n地址与数据(复用)信号(AD0-AD31)n接口控制信号(主从设备控制信号等)n总线仲裁信号(总线请求、总线允许)n错误报告信号(系统错、奇偶错)n中断控制信号(中

16、断请求)n64位总线扩展信号(AD32-AD63、字节选择等)n高速缓存支持信号32PCI总线n总线命令总线命令nI/O和存储器读写控制信号都是通过命令码给出n命令码出现在C/BE3:0这4根线上n共有12种命令n中断响应、存储器读/写、IO读/写、配置读/写、等等n总线传输机制总线传输机制n存储器读写采用突发传输(要求地址必须连续)n包括一个地址期和多个数据期nI/O读写不支持突发传输,每次仅读写一个数据33PCI总线nPCI总线配置总线配置n目的:实现设备的自动配置、加载(PnP)n微机启动时,配置软件将扫描PCI总线n确定有哪些设备,设备配置要求是什么n每个PCI设备都有一个配置存储区n

17、包括了64个32位配置寄存器n前16个寄存器(标题区)的格式由PCI标准化组织定义n后48个寄存器的格式由厂家自行定义n标题区的内容包括:n设备识别信息(被OS用来自动定位驱动程序)n厂商/设备标识、版本、子系统厂商标识、子系统标识n设备分类代码n设备控制信息n设备状态信息n基址寄存器(用于映射设备使用的存储区域或I/O地址区域)34PCI总线nPCI BIOSnOS、应用程序、驱动程序不能直接访问PCI配置寄存器,必须通过PCI BIOS访问n提供了一组访问PCI的函数n16位实模式下通过INT 1AH中断来调用nAH=0B1H,AL=子功能号n子功能有13个,包括:nPCI BIOS检测、

18、查找PCI设备、读/写配置信息、分配中断等35三、AGP接口n不是系统总线不是系统总线n高速图形接口,在视频卡与内存之间提供一条直接的通路(不再通过高速图形接口,在视频卡与内存之间提供一条直接的通路(不再通过PCI传输,传输,32位位PCI的传输速率最高的传输速率最高266MB/s)。)。n图形、纹理、Z轴距离、Alpha变换等数据的数据量为370840MB/sn4种模式(注意:种模式(注意:1X/2X与与4X/8X不兼容,不兼容,3.3V/1.5V)n1X(66MHz,266MB/s)n2X(133MHz,533MB/s )n4X(266MHz,1066MB/s )n8X(533MHz,21

19、33MB/s )n系统中只支持一个系统中只支持一个AGP扩展插槽(点对点)扩展插槽(点对点)36四、IDE接口(ATA)n主要用于硬盘主要用于硬盘/光驱光驱/磁带驱动器磁带驱动器n现已发展为现已发展为EIDE(增强的(增强的IDE)和串行)和串行ATA(SATA)n已集成到硬盘驱动器中,无需接口卡已集成到硬盘驱动器中,无需接口卡n主板提供主板提供2-4个接口个接口n每接口可连接2个硬盘(主/从)n数据传输方式:数据传输方式:nPIO方式:PIO0PIO4(3.3MB/s16.6MB/s)n40针接口,扁平电缆n硬盘最大容量528MBnDMA方式:DMA0DMA2(11MB/s16.6MB/s)

20、n40针接口n硬盘最大容量8.4GBnUDMA方式:UDMA3UDMA6(33.3MB/s133MB/s)n80针接口,地线和信号线交叉排列n通过特殊的扩展BIOS,可支持200GB以上的硬盘37五、USB总线nUSB概况概况n主机与外设的通用接口,可用于不同的设备n串行、打包传送n2根数据线电源地线n两个版本:n1.1(12Mb/s),2.0(480Mb/s)n设备连线最长5米n即插即用n必须要有USB主机存在,设备不能独立工作38USB总线的优点n易于使用易于使用n即插即用,可热插拔;nWindowsNT/2000/XP/2003下不需安装驱动程序n具级联方式,并可智能识别链上外围设备的插

21、拔;n提供电源n5V,500mAn节省硬件资源nIRQ、I/O地址n易于连接n主板上提供26个USB接口,通过集线器最多可支持127个外设n4芯电缆(D、-D、+5V、GND) 39USB总线的优点n传送速率可满足大多数外设要求传送速率可满足大多数外设要求n1.5MB/s,12MB/s,480MB/s(2.0)n可靠性高可靠性高n能进行错误校验和控制,且由硬件实现n低成本低成本n主板已集成USB接口n设备端的USB接口控制芯片很便宜 n低功耗低功耗n不工作时能够自动进入休眠状态,并能自动恢复 40USB设备及拓扑结构nUSB设备设备 集线器集线器 扩展接口数量扩展接口数量 功能部件功能部件 即

22、即USB设备设备 复合部件复合部件 n拓扑结构拓扑结构n星形(树形)、级连 41USB接口工作原理nUSB系统分为两大部分:系统分为两大部分:USB主机、主机、USB设备设备nUSB主机主机n由PC系统中的USB硬件和驱动程序组成;n整个微机中只能有一个USB主机;n其接口称为USB控制器;nUSB硬件在微机中被集成在南桥中。n功能:n检测USB设备的插拔操作n在主机与设备之间管理数据流n通信总是由主机发起,并由主机控制传输过程n多个设备传输时,采用分时复用(每个时间槽1ms)n错误检查(CRC校验)n为设备提供电源42USB接口工作原理nUSB设备设备n分为集线器和功能设备n集线器:1个上连

23、端口和若干个下连端口n自动探测设备的插拔并向USB主机报告n为下行设备分配电源n分离高速数据流和低速数据流n功能设备:可以从USB总线上收发数据的设备n包含自己的各种配置信息,以供USB主机查询n不能主动发起通信n功能:监视与自己的通信、对主机的请求进行响应、错误检查、管理电源(没有总线活动(3ms)时进入挂起状态)43USB接口工作原理nUSB通信模型通信模型客户USB主机USB接口功能模块USB设备USB接口主机设备消息数据包位流44USB接口工作原理nUSB主机的软件和硬件主机的软件和硬件客户软件USB驱动程序(USBD)USB接口主控制器驱动程序(HCD)USB主机软件USB主机主机4

24、5USB接口工作原理nUSB数据包格式(主要的)数据包格式(主要的)PIDUSB地址(7位) 端点号CRCPID数据(1-1023字节)CRC标识包数据包PID: 包的类型编号PID应答D2H:ACK5AH:NAKC3H:偶数包4BH:奇数包46六、IEEE 1394总线n可用于数字化视频、音频,硬盘可用于数字化视频、音频,硬盘n结构类似于结构类似于USB,树形拓扑,树形拓扑n串行、打包传送n6芯电缆:4根信号线电源地线n设备之间距离最大4.5米,总长度为50100米n设备可独立工作,无需微机的控制设备可独立工作,无需微机的控制n设备之间可直接连接,如数字摄像机连接到电视机n最大传输速率:最大

25、传输速率:400MB/s(将来可达(将来可达3.2GB/s)n100MB/s,200MB/s,400MB/sn支持异步和同步两种传输模式支持异步和同步两种传输模式n支持带电插拔和即插即用支持带电插拔和即插即用n可提供可提供8V40V/1.5A的电源的电源n一个接口上可连接一个接口上可连接63台设备台设备47结束语n掌握总线的基本概念、分类和主要指标;掌握总线的基本概念、分类和主要指标;n了解总线的基本结构;了解总线的基本结构;n掌握总线的基本功能;掌握总线的基本功能;n了解总线锁存器和总线驱动器;了解总线锁存器和总线驱动器;n了解常用的系统总线了解常用的系统总线/接口及外设总线。接口及外设总线。48作业:n4.2n4.6n4.9n4.13n4.1549

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 建筑/环境 > 施工组织

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号